The Khoury Family Foundation is a 501 (c) (3) nonprofit corporation registered in the State of Florida. Established by the Founder Dr. Peter H. Khoury in 2019, this private foundation was organized with the specific purpose of improving the overall quality of life in communities where family members live by supporting effective, creative programs and initiatives, that promote positive change in individuals and families in need of assistance.

The Khoury Family Foundation (Canada)
In January 2022, Peter purchased a home in Nova Scotia. To keep with the Khoury Family Foundation’s objectives, he filed and received approval to expand the Foundation’s registration to now include Canada.
